Perhaps someone has already mentioned it...but you should go to your dealership and ask them see if their PDR (Paintless Dent Repair) guy can repair it for you. Of course, you would still need to "touch-up" the paint chip, but you'd be surprised how well PDR works...I've used the same guy for over 12 years and he's fabulous (I've even had him take out very shallow dents on new cars that came from the factory with imperfections)...try PDR first before going for the whole repaint job (remember it's going to have to match...and unfortunately black shows every imperfection...try to stick with the original paint if you can)...Good luck.
